140,842 research outputs found

    Logging in a computational steering environment

    Get PDF
    Logging of input and output variables is very useful in computational steering. In this paper we describe how we added logging functionality to a computational steering environment developed at CWI. We show how a 2D interface can be augmented with logging by using the third dimension for the display of the logged variables. The user specifies which graphical representations of variables must be logged, and this log is displayed together with the current state of the simulation. Two examples show that logging in computational steering gives more insight in the simulation, that it can be used for monitoring, and that it can be used to undo erroneous actions

    A Hierarchical Filtering-Based Monitoring Architecture for Large-scale Distributed Systems

    Get PDF
    On-line monitoring is essential for observing and improving the reliability and performance of large-scale distributed (LSD) systems. In an LSD environment, large numbers of events are generated by system components during their execution and interaction with external objects (e.g. users or processes). These events must be monitored to accurately determine the run-time behavior of an LSD system and to obtain status information that is required for debugging and steering applications. However, the manner in which events are generated in an LSD system is complex and represents a number of challenges for an on-line monitoring system. Correlated events axe generated concurrently and can occur at multiple locations distributed throughout the environment. This makes monitoring an intricate task and complicates the management decision process. Furthermore, the large number of entities and the geographical distribution inherent with LSD systems increases the difficulty of addressing traditional issues, such as performance bottlenecks, scalability, and application perturbation. This dissertation proposes a scalable, high-performance, dynamic, flexible and non-intrusive monitoring architecture for LSD systems. The resulting architecture detects and classifies interesting primitive and composite events and performs either a corrective or steering action. When appropriate, information is disseminated to management applications, such as reactive control and debugging tools. The monitoring architecture employs a novel hierarchical event filtering approach that distributes the monitoring load and limits event propagation. This significantly improves scalability and performance while minimizing the monitoring intrusiveness. The architecture provides dynamic monitoring capabilities through: subscription policies that enable applications developers to add, delete and modify monitoring demands on-the-fly, an adaptable configuration that accommodates environmental changes, and a programmable environment that facilitates development of self-directed monitoring tasks. Increased flexibility is achieved through a declarative and comprehensive monitoring language, a simple code instrumentation process, and automated monitoring administration. These elements substantially relieve the burden imposed by using on-line distributed monitoring systems. In addition, the monitoring system provides techniques to manage the trade-offs between various monitoring objectives. The proposed solution offers improvements over related works by presenting a comprehensive architecture that considers the requirements and implied objectives for monitoring large-scale distributed systems. This architecture is referred to as the HiFi monitoring system. To demonstrate effectiveness at debugging and steering LSD systems, the HiFi monitoring system has been implemented at the Old Dominion University for monitoring the Interactive Remote Instruction (IRI) system. The results from this case study validate that the HiFi system achieves the objectives outlined in this thesis

    Smart Antennas and Intelligent Sensors Based Systems: Enabling Technologies and Applications

    Get PDF
    open access articleThe growing communication and computing capabilities in the devices enlarge the connected world and improve the human life comfort level. The evolution of intelligent sensor networks and smart antennas has led to the development of smart devices and systems for real-time monitoring of various environments. The demand of smart antennas and intelligent sensors significantly increases when dealing with multiuser communication system that needs to be adaptive, especially in unknown adverse environment [1–3]. The smart antennas based arrays are capable of steering the main beam in any desired direction while placing nulls in the unwanted directions. Intelligent sensor networks integration with smart antennas will provide algorithms and interesting application to collect various data of environment to make intelligent decisions [4, 5]. The aim of this special issue is to provide an inclusive vision on the current research in the area of intelligent sensors and smart antenna based systems for enabling various applications and technologies. We cordially invite some researchers to contribute papers that discuss the issues arising in intelligent sensors and smart antenna based system. Hence, this special issue offers the state-of-the-art research in this field

    Job Interactivity Using a Steering Service in an Interactive Grid Analysis Environment

    Get PDF
    Grid computing has been dominated by the execution of batch jobs. Interactive data analysis is a new domain in the area of grid job execution. The Grid-Enabled Analysis Environment (GAE) attempts to address this in HEP grids by the use of a Steering Service. This service will provide physicists with the continuous feedback of their jobs and will provide them with the ability to control and steer the execution of their submitted jobs. It will enable them to move their jobs to different grid nodes when desired. The Steering Service will also act autonomously to make steering decisions on behalf of the user, attempting to optimize the execution of the job. This service will also ensure the optimal consumption of the Grid user's resource quota. The Steering Service will provide a web service interface defined by standard WSDL. In this paper we have discussed how the Steering Service will facilitate interactive remote analysis of data generated in Interactive Grid Analysis Environment

    Integrated quality and enhancement review : summative review : the College of West Anglia

    Get PDF

    Integrated quality and enhancement review Summative review Lambeth College

    Get PDF

    Tractor cabin ergonomics analyses by means of Kinect motion capture technology

    Get PDF
    Kinect is the de facto standard for real-time depth sensing and motion capture cameras. The sensor is here proposed for exploiting body tracking during driving operations. The motion capture system was developed taking advantage of the Microsoft software development kit (SDK), and implemented for real-time monitoring of body movements of a beginner and an expert tractor drivers, on different tracks (straight and with curves) and with different driving conditions (manual and assisted steering). Tests show how analyses can be done not only in terms of absolute movements, but also in terms of relative shifts, allowing for quantification of angular displacements or rotations

    Job Monitoring in an Interactive Grid Analysis Environment

    Get PDF
    The grid is emerging as a great computational resource but its dynamic behavior makes the Grid environment unpredictable. Systems and networks can fail, and the introduction of more users can result in resource starvation. Once a job has been submitted for execution on the grid, monitoring becomes essential for a user to see that the job is completed in an efficient way, and to detect any problems that occur while the job is running. In current environments once a user submits a job he loses direct control over the job and the system behaves like a batch system: the user submits the job and later gets a result back. The only information a user can obtain about a job is whether it is scheduled, running, cancelled or finished. Today users are becoming increasingly interested in such analysis grid environments in which they can check the progress of the job, obtain intermediate results, terminate the job based on the progress of job or intermediate results, steer the job to other nodes to achieve better performance and check the resources consumed by the job. In order to fulfill their requirements of interactivity a mechanism is needed that can provide the user with real time access to information about different attributes of a job. In this paper we present the design of a Job Monitoring Service, a web service that will provide interactive remote job monitoring by allowing users to access different attributes of a job once it has been submitted to the interactive Grid Analysis Environment

    Achieving success in collaborative research: the role of virtual research environments

    Get PDF
    Due to various challenges and opportunities such as globalisation of research agenda and advancements in information and communication technologies, research collaborations (both international and national) have become popular during the last decade more than ever before. Within this context, the concept of Virtual Research Environments is an emerging concept looking at addressing the complex challenges associated with conducting collaborative research. The research reported within this paper investigated how the success factors of collaborative research can be achieved by deploying a Virtual Research Environment
    • …
    corecore